Arteta: We have decided who will leave on loan

Mikel Arteta says that the club have decided who will go out on loan today before the transfer window shuts at 11pm this evening.

There has been speculation over the likes of Ainsley Maitland-Niles, Joe Willock, and Reiss Nelson, and from the club’s perspective the manager insists that decisions have been made about potential departures.

Arteta wouldn’t be drawn on individual cases, but said, “Yes, we have decided, and we are working on it.

“So, you will find out before 11. I cannot speak about any individual players, about what we want to do, the conversations we’ve had, so let’s see if we can get something done tonight.”

Maitland-Niles is being linked with Southampton, West Brom and Leicester; Willock with Newcastle; and Nelson with Villarreal and Real Betis.

He also didn’t completely rule out an incoming deal before the deadline, responding to a question about further arrivals with “Well, the last day of the transfer window is always unpredictable.

“Things can happen, they might happen, they might not happen … we are on it.”

The Gunners have been linked with left-back cover for Kieran Tierney, including Southampton’s Ryan Bertrand and Crystal Palace’s Patrick van Aanholt.
